os-release-0.2.0: tests/unit/OsReleaseSpec.hs
{-# LANGUAGE OverloadedStrings #-}
module OsReleaseSpec (spec) where
import Test.Hspec
import System.OsRelease
import Data.Map.Lazy
import Data.Monoid
import OsReleaseSpec.Reals
import System.IO.Temp
import System.IO
spec :: Spec
spec = do
describe "parseOs" $ do
it "parses simple value" $ fooBar "foo=bar"
it "parses simple value with trailing NL" $ fooBar "foo=bar\n"
it "parses single quoted value" $ fooBar "foo='bar'"
it "parses double quoted value" $ fooBar "foo=\"bar\""
it "parses _ var" $ parseCase "f_x=''" [("f_x", "")]
it "parses quoted space" $ parseCase "f='a b'" [("f", "a b")]
it "parses quoted -" $ parseCase "f='a-b'" [("f", "a-b")]
it "parses special \\" $ specialFooBar "foo='ba\\\\r'" "\\"
it "parses special `" $ specialFooBar "foo='ba\\`r'" "`"
it "parses special '" $ specialFooBar "foo='ba\\'r'" "'"
it "parses special $" $ specialFooBar "foo='ba\\$r'" "$"
it "parses special \"" $ specialFooBar "foo=\"ba\\\"r\"" "\""
it "parses multiple values" $ parseCase
"foo=bar\nqux=quux"
[("foo", "bar"), ("qux", "quux")]
it "parses empty val noquotes" $ parseCase "foo=" [("foo", "")]
it "parses empty val quote \"" $ parseCase "foo=\"\"" [("foo", "")]
it "parses empty val quote '" $ parseCase "foo=''" [("foo", "")]
it "breaks on misquoting 1" $ errCase "foo=\"bar'"
it "breaks on misquoting 2" $ errCase "foo='bar\""
it "breaks on unquoted $" $ errCase "foo='ba$r'"
it "breaks on unquoted `" $ errCase "foo='ba`r'"
it "breaks on unquoted \"" $ errCase "foo=\"ba\"r\""
it "breaks on unquoted '" $ errCase "foo='ba'r'"
it "breaks on unquoted \\" $ errCase "foo='ba\\r'"
it "breaks on unquoted val with space" $ errCase "foo=ba r"
it "breaks on unquoted val with ;" $ errCase "foo=ba;r"
it "breaks on unquoted val with \\" $ errCase "foo=ba\\r"
it "parses Gentoo os-release" $ realCase Gentoo
it "parses OpenSUSE Factory os-release" $ realCase OpenSUSEFactory
it "parses Arch os-release" $ realCase Arch
describe "readOs'" $ do
it "reads 1st" $ do
withSystemTempFile "1st.txt" $ \f1 hf1 -> do
withSystemTempFile "2nd.txt" $ \f2 hf2 -> do
hPutStr hf1 "1"
hPutStr hf2 "2"
mapM_ hClose [hf1, hf2]
xs <- readOs' [f1, f2]
case xs of
Right x -> x `shouldBe` "1"
Left e -> expectationFailure $ show e
it "reads 2nd" $ do
withSystemTempFile "a-file.txt" $ \f h -> do
hPutStr h "1"
hClose h
xs <- readOs' ["/oh-well-let's-hope-no-one-makes-this-file", f]
case xs of
Right x -> x `shouldBe` "1"
Left e -> expectationFailure $ show e
where
fooBar x = parseCase x [("foo", "bar")]
specialFooBar :: String -> String -> Expectation
specialFooBar x y = parseCase x [("foo", OsReleaseValue $ "ba" <> y <> "r")]
realCase x = parseCase (input x) (output x)
parseCase x y =
case parseOs x of
Left e -> expectationFailure $ show e
Right z -> z `shouldBe` (fromList y)
errCase x =
case parseOs x of
Left _ -> ("1"::String) `shouldBe` "1"
Right z -> expectationFailure (show z)
